Andizeh (Persian: انديزه, also Romanized as Andīzeh; also known as Adīzeh and Zndize)[1] is a village in Lahijan-e Sharqi Rural District, Lajan District, Piranshahr County, West Azerbaijan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 876, in 139 families.[2]
